How to Say "Hi" in Somali
The most natural way to say "Hi" in Somali is Salaam. Tap the speaker above to hear it, then say it back out loud. That is the fastest way to make it stick.

When to use it
You can use 'Salaam' when greeting someone in person or over the phone. It is appropriate in both formal and informal settings. It is a friendly way to start a conversation.

Examples in Somali
| Somali | English |
|---|---|
| Salaam, sidee tahay? | Hi, how are you? |

Is 'Salaam' used in all Somali regions?
'Salaam' is widely used across all Somali regions as a common greeting.
